Sourdough Pumpkin Scones
Buttery, crumbly sourdough pumpkin scones with pumpkin spice and a cinnamon glaze are the perfect fall breakfast. They are ready in under half an hour and require only a few simple ingredients.

Instructions
Preheat your oven to 350°F (180 °C), and line your baking tray with parchment paper.
Add all the dry ingredients to a bowl and mix until combined.
Next, you want to rub the cold butter into the flour with cold fingers u til it resembles coarse sand.
Pour in the milk and knead until you have a rough dough.
Transfer the dough to a floured work surface and press the dough into a round, 1-inch-thick disk.
Cut the disk into wedges and place them on your lined baking tray.
Brush the scones with egg wash or milk and bake them in the center of the oven for 20-25 minutes.
Let them cool completely before adding the glaze.
How to make the cinnamon glaze
Add the powdered sugar and cinnamon to a small bowl.
Once spoon at a time, add the milk and stir until you have a thick, smooth glaze.
Drizzle the glaze over the scones and let it set for a few minutes before serving.
